Vue中文字保存不成功解决方法_文字自然就保存不了_使用Vue的表单组件
Vue中文字保存不成功的常见原因及解决方法
在Vue开发中,文字保存不成功是一个常见问题,下面我将用更通俗、口语化的方式来解释这个问题,并提供一些实用的解决方案。
一、数据绑定问题
这就像你在做饭时,忘了放盐,菜就不对味一样。在Vue里,数据绑定就是连接数据和界面的大门,如果没绑好,文字自然就保存不了。
原因 | 解决方案 |
---|---|
数据没绑定到data属性 | 确保在data里声明了数据,就像在菜谱里写了需要放盐。 |
模板中数据变量写错了 | 检查拼写,就像检查菜谱上的盐是“盐”还是“硝”。 |
二、缺少响应式处理
响应式处理就像是给数据上了监控,如果数据变化了,Vue得知道。如果没有监控,数据变化了Vue不知道,文字自然就保存不了。
原因 | 解决方案 |
---|---|
数据没被初始化 | 数据一上来就初始化,就像炒菜前先把食材准备好。 |
动态添加数据没使用Vue.set | 用Vue.set方法来添加数据,就像用正确的方法炒菜。 |
三、未正确使用v-model
v-model就像是双向通道,数据在界面和Vue实例之间来回传递。如果没用对,数据就传不出去,文字当然保存不了。
原因 | 解决方案 |
---|---|
v-model没绑定到正确变量 | 找到正确的变量,就像找到正确的食材。 |
自定义组件没正确实现v-model | 按照Vue的规则实现v-model,就像按照菜谱做饭。 |
四、组件状态管理问题
在复杂的Vue应用中,组件就像是一个个的房间,状态管理就像是房间之间的门。如果门没开好,数据就传不出去,文字也就保存不了。
原因 | 解决方案 |
---|---|
数据在父子组件间传递丢失 | 确保数据正确传递,就像确保门开了。 |
使用Vuex时未正确提交或获取数据 | 按Vuex的规则来提交和获取数据,就像按菜谱炒菜。 |
导致Vue中无法保存文字的主要原因就是这些,解决方法就是确保数据绑定正确、数据响应式、v-model使用正确以及组件状态管理得当。这样,文字保存的问题就不再是难题了。
进一步建议
- 使用Vue Devtools等调试工具,就像用放大镜检查菜谱。
- 深入阅读Vue官方文档,就像学习菜谱。
- 加入Vue社区,就像和其他厨师交流。
相关问答FAQs
为什么在Vue中添加文字不能保存?
- 未正确绑定数据:使用指令绑定数据。
- 未正确使用表单:确保表单提交事件被正确处理。
- 未正确配置后端接口:检查接口配置。
- 数据未被正确保存:检查保存逻辑。
如何在Vue中实现文字的保存功能?
- 定义一个数据属性来保存文字。
- 使用v-model进行双向绑定。
- 在表单提交事件中添加保存数据的逻辑。
- 成功保存后进行一些反馈操作。
有没有简便的方法在Vue中实现文字的保存功能?
- 使用Vue的表单组件。
- 使用第三方插件。
- 使用Vue的计算属性。